Surfing

You are not actually surfing and up unless it is possible to appear and stand to the plank while it is on a wave. The action of popping up is still just a very scary endeavor at first, yet it's the secret to surfing success. Getting the hang of this crucial surfing move is really just a matter of practice. Most beginners find that practicing a popup onto the beach helps tremendously before trying it in the water. Learning this skill is really excellent exercise also builds muscle and strength.

When you're beginning, it is a great idea to rehearse showing upon a surface that is stable and flat. Anything like beach sand or grass is going to do. Your living room floor works ideal because of it! Start with learn to surf on a lawn. Next, like a push-up, push your arms and chest upward, keeping your tummy button pressed near the floor. One minute after that movement, flex your own knees through your arms and jump up to a crouching position with your foot slightly further backagain. During this movement, concentrate in your own balance. Your knees should still be flexed and will behave as shock absorbers while driving the surface of the wave. Practice popping upon land several times in a row, so making sure that your ending position is exactly the same every and every time. Your weight should marginally favor your front foot once you have popped into your crouched standing position. Finally that initial crouch position will truly feel automatic even if you are on the board in the drinking water.

Balance is your critical ingredient to popping up. As you catch the wave, your body needs to be positioned perfectly at the middle of your board. If you are too far forward in your own board, you'll"pearl," which means the nose of your board may catch the tide and you will fall forward before having the ability to pop up. If you are too far back on your board, you will not have the ability to catch the tide either. Find a happy medium within the middle of your board before you begin paddling for the tide, that you simply can remember by the texture of it and also by some mark or label onto the plank . Usually, there is a surfboard label on the deck of this plank you can utilize to situate yourself before paddling for a wave.
